如何在空手道自动化的特征文件中调用 python 文件?

How to call python file in a feature file of karate automation?

我需要调用一个 .py 文件并将参数传递给其中的一个函数,并且必须匹配返回的结果。

例如: xyz.py

KarateXyz.feature

是的,您可以使用 karate.exec() 调用任何 OS 进程。是否安装 python 由您决定。参考 https://github.com/intuit/karate#karate-exec

* def result = karate.exec('python foo.py bar')

详情请参考: